Barnet Council is seeking an experienced Adults Social Worker to join its Adults and Communities service, based at 2 Bristol Avenue, Colindale, London NW9 4EW. This is a temporary role paying £176.25–£243.31 per day (via Prism), starting 13 July 2026.
You will deliver high-quality social work to adults and carers under the Care Act 2014, conducting comprehensive assessments for older people, adults with physical, sensory, or learning disabilities, and carers. Your work will be rooted in strengths-based, enablement, and Making Safeguarding Personal principles, with a focus on promoting independence, wellbeing, and personalised outcomes.
Key responsibilities include undertaking needs and Mental Capacity Act assessments, developing and reviewing outcome-led care and support plans, managing an allocated caseload, conducting safeguarding enquiries, liaising with CCGs, Hospital Trusts, and the voluntary sector, and supporting the use of direct payments and personal budgets. You will also provide supervision to Assessment and Enablement Officers and contribute to team development and CPD.
The role requires current registration with Social Work England, a recognised social work qualification (CQSW, DipSW, or equivalent), and at least four years’ post-qualifying experience in adult services. A Best Interest Assessor qualification is desirable. MATRIX COMPLIANT candidates are preferred.
